Fix avatar loading error when loading names with spaces

This commit is contained in:
Trever Fischer
2012-04-18 09:39:33 -04:00
parent 075c675f01
commit e72f60596f

View File

@@ -16,7 +16,7 @@ def avatar(request, username, size=64):
size = int(size)
if avatar is None:
try:
skinStream = urlopen("http://minecraft.net/skin/%s.png"%(username))
skinStream = urlopen("http://minecraft.net/skin/%s.png"%(username.replace(" ", "_")))
except (IOError, HTTPException), e:
skinStream = open(os.path.dirname(__file__)+"/static/skin.png")
imgStream = StringIO(skinStream.read())